# Service Account: digest-scheduler

The `digest-scheduler` service account owns the nightly batch email digests for Pinefold Workspace. It runs on the Cragmont cluster at 02:15 local, aggregating unread activity per tenant and handing rendered digests to the outbound mailer queue. Do not reuse this account for ad-hoc sends; it is rate-limited for bulk traffic only. Rotation happens quarterly and is tracked in the maintainers' calendar. The account authenticates to the internal Mailforge API with the credential shown below.

app token of fajep-bahof = zpat2_v6

## Changed defaults

Heads up: the Ledgerline tax-rate lookup cache now defaults to a 15-minute TTL instead of 24 hours. Turns out rates in the Veldt County sandbox were going stale mid-demo, which was embarrassing. Eviction is now LRU rather than FIFO, and the cache warms on boot. If you're reviewing, check that nothing hardcodes the old TTL. The new defaults land as follows.

deployment values, bajop-taweg:
holwyn:
  log_level: debug
  metrics_host: metrics.holwyn.zemvarsys.internal
  pool_size: 32

New starters, please read before Wednesday. Our landlord, Wrexhall Estates, conducts a quarterly audit of Copperleaf House, checking fire doors, stairwell access, and badge-reader logs. Auditors will be escorted by our facilities lead and will carry visitor lanyards at all times. During the audit, do not hold doors open for anyone, including auditors — everyone badges through individually so the reader logs stay accurate. If you have not yet collected your permanent badge, use the temporary entry code below.

door code, tajof-kageg: bdg-QVDCE-3

Subject: DR drill Thursday — websocket compression notes

Hey team,

Quick heads-up before Thursday's disaster-recovery drill on Fernwheel. We're testing failover with permessage-deflate both on and off. Compression saves us real bandwidth on the telemetry stream, but the CPU spike during reconnect storms is ugly, so the drill will capture numbers for both configs. Review the toggle patch before then if you can. To bring up the standby vault during the drill, you'll need the recovery passphrase, which is included below.

recovery phrase for fajeg-kawep: druix-gorius-briax-ulaeth-fraox-lammir-pelox-jormir-pelwyn-julir